What does a From Home CNC Router Programmer do?

A From Home CNC Router Programmer creates and modifies computer code (G-code) to control CNC (Computer Numerical Control) routers, often working remotely. Their main responsibilities include designing or interpreting CAD/CAM files, setting tool paths, and ensuring the machine executes precision cuts according to project specifications. These professionals often collaborate with manufacturers, fabricators, or hobbyists to produce components like furniture, signs, or prototypes. Working from home, they use specialized software to program routers and may troubleshoot or optimize existing code for efficiency and accuracy.

What are some common challenges faced by remote CNC Router Programmers, and how can they be addressed?

Remote CNC Router Programmers often face challenges such as limited real-time access to machinery, relying on clear communication with on-site operators to ensure programs run smoothly. To address this, it's important to establish effective protocols for sharing files, feedback, and troubleshooting issues through video calls or collaborative software. Additionally, keeping thorough documentation and maintaining version control of programs helps prevent mistakes and streamlines revisions. Building strong relationships with manufacturing teams also enhances trust and efficiency when working remotely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a From Home CNC Router Programmer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a From Home CNC Router Programmer, you need expertise in CNC programming, a solid understanding of machining processes, and typically experience with CAD/CAM software and blueprint reading. Familiarity with industry-standard tools such as Mastercam, Fusion 360, or SolidWorks, along with knowledge of G-code, is highly valuable. Attention to detail, strong problem-solving skills, and effective remote communication help set top performers apart in this role. These skills ensure precise production, efficient workflow, and seamless collaboration with remote teams and clients.

Job description

OVERVIEW: The CNC Programmer / Operator will run and write programs for a CNC router. The CNC Programmer / Operator will program a CNC router, understand material-specific tooling strategies, and take pride in producing high-quality finished parts. This role requires direct communication with customers and vendors to ensure project specifications, materials, and timelines are clearly understood and executed accurately.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Program, set up, and operate a 4x8 CNC router.
  • Create and modify toolpaths using CAM software.
  • Cut and machine EVA foam, acrylic, Starboard (HDPE), aluminum.
  • Select appropriate tooling, feeds, and speeds for each material.
  • Perform material setup, fixturing, and work holding.
  • Conduct quality checks to ensure dimensional accuracy and clean finishes.
  • Perform routine machine maintenance and troubleshooting.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work environment.
  • Board luxury boats and yachts to scan areas using a professional camera.
  • Read and interpret technical drawings and CAD files.
  • Operate 3D printer from CAD models.
  • Collaborate with service advisors, customers, and vendors to optimize part production.
  • Other duties as assigned.

KEY RESULT AREAS:

  • Program and manufacture parts that maintain high quality edge finish on EVA foam, acrylic, Starboard, aluminum, and other non-ferrous metals (e.g., brass, copper).
  • Maintain CNC router, vacuum table, and related equipment.
  • Minimize scrap and rework.

SKILLS & REQUIREMENTS:

  • 2+ years of CNC programming and operating experience (router experience preferred) or pursuing engineering degree.
  • Proficiency with CAD/CAM software. Experience with Fusion 360 is a plus but not required.
  • Strong understanding of feeds, speeds, tooling selection, and material behavior.
  • Ability to read technical drawings and work from digital files.
  • Attention to detail and commitment to quality craftsmanship.
  • Experience with 3D printing is a plus but not required
